Amitabh Bachchan and Taapsee Pannu starrer Badla declined significantly in its fifth week at the Indian box office. The film got affected because of IPL matches and new releases, otherwise, it would have definitely scored a century in its lifetime.
As per the box office reports, Badla added 2.37 crore to its total in the 5th week. The domestic box office collection of the film now stands at 86.06 crore. It should earn 0.75 – 1.00 crore more in remaining days and hence the lifetime collection will remain below 90 crore.
The box office collection of Badla is as follows:
Week 1: ₹ 38 cr
Week 2: ₹ 29.32 cr
Week 3: ₹ 11.12 cr
Week 4: ₹ 5.25 cr
Week 5: ₹ 2.37 cr
Total: ₹ 86.06 cr SUPER HIT
Vidyut Jammwal’s Junglee ran out of gas in the second week and as a result of that, the film failed to collect even 5 crore. Its budget is 20-22 crore, so makers will not lose anything. However, the film will not be a box office winner.
The box office collection of Junglee is as follows:
Week 1: ₹ 21.20 cr
Week 2: ₹ 3.10 cr
Total: ₹ 24.30 cr Average-
